Transaction 703732c476605ef0bb23515869d77c99ac50362ac6ed710c841609f01673a0c7

1 Input
2 Outputs
  • 703732c476605ef0bb23515869d77c99ac50362ac6ed710c841609f01673a0c7:0
  • value  2053430
    address  38p9998hixnUYZE927YKxnmXzayPfcrntr
  • 703732c476605ef0bb23515869d77c99ac50362ac6ed710c841609f01673a0c7:1
  • value  4379376
    address  1D5xovu8XqxpYyNRE3bp7KmWKZY8EJpmZ3